John Caball
      
Life
1909-?; b. Tralee; became headmaster of Tralee school; wrote The Singing Swordsman: The Story of Pierce Ferriter (1953), a novel; also The
Rose of Tralee, play. DIW IF2
Works The Singing Swordsman: The Story of Pierce Ferriter (Dublin: Michael
F. Moynihan 1953), 232pp., 8o.; another edn. ([London:] Hawthorn 1987).

References Desmond Clarke, Ireland in Fiction: A Guide to Irish Novels,
Tales, Romances and Folklore [Pt. 2] (Cork: Royal Carbery 1985), lists The Singing Swordsman, prefaced by Daniel Corkery (Dublin: Moynihan
1954), 232pp.; romantic elopement with Lady Sybil Lynch, her tragic death, his part in the Rising of 1641, his eventual hanging at Killarney.
